Mark Donnigan Marketing Consultant: Your CRM is the oxygen for a sales group's life (HubSpot has a great, modern CRM and also its complimentary) however among the most crucial aspects of your CRM that obtains a lot of examination is your deal pipeline. The objective of the pipeline is to appropriately forecast your regular monthly or quarterly results based upon just how deals move with a common procedure.

As just recently as 2015, a sales pipe was a fundamental look at your capability to fulfill or exceed your quota on an accumulated basis. It was normally a pain to take care of, lacked necessary detailed information and was essentially a time tax on a salesperson that added little value to their manufacturing.

Many legacy B2B pipelines had the complying with stages:

Lead generated-- (likewise referred to as lead appointed) specified a lead that fulfilled standard standards of a contact that had interest right into the product or service.
Fulfilling arranged-- commonly described a set up initial meeting where a sales representative would qualify the possibility and also determine if they deserved going after. The ideal end result of an introductory meeting was an item demonstration.
Trial completed-- an opportunity for the sales representative to reveal the capabilities of the item.
Request for quote-- generally indicated that the possibility was requesting pricing info to possibly make a purchase.
Proposal sent-- a proposal or estimate was configured, generated, as well as sent to the possibility for consideration.
Negotiation-- the procedure of concerning an arrangement on the cost for the deal.
Closed-lost or closed-won-- suggested the outcome of the bargain.
Fast forward to 2020, and a great B2B sales pipe is more than a basic procedure layout and offer outline that tracks a bargain status. A contemporary B2B sales pipe is a gold mine of data to design and also boost, giving insights that are important to efficiency.

The sales pipeline can help elderly monitoring groups recognize the health of the total company, determine prospective problems on a section by section basis and also can serve as an early caution system for potential weak point in an area or item. For the contemporary sales supervisor or director, a great B2B sales pipeline can provide insightful information to boost group performance, support reliable coaching, recognize weak points in individual rep behavior and also make sure finest practices throughout the whole section.

For the modern salesman, a B2B sales pipeline is your scorecard to achievement and also can identify crucial conversion ratio details, determine specific abilities improvement possibilities, as well as benchmark private efficiency to industry requirements and also against ideal in class.

A modern-day B2B pipe should be upgraded instantly with innovation that establishes the appropriate stage using defined requirements (Sales Center is a great device for this). Allow's examine the basic phases of a modern B2B sales pipeline.

1. Determine lead and also lead kind.
So you have a steady stream of get in touches with on your radar-- but exactly how do you understand if they await the sale? Below are the various types of get in touches with you are more than likely to experience during the sales process.

Presume-- a business in your data source that fits your optimal consumer account and also has the possible to acquire your product and services.
Possibility-- a call at a suspect business that has a need and might be looking for an option at some time in the following 12-24 months.
Lead-- a prospect that has actually taken an action or responded to a marketing or sales project and reveals some degree of passion in your product. There are multiple types of leads:
INCOMING leads-- leads that convert on your internet site.
MQL or SQL leads-- Marketing Qualified Leads or Sales Certified Leads; typically have specific features that would specify additional sales follow up.
Cozy phone call or prospective leads-- leads that are a great fit however have actually not acted on your site or other inbound networks.
Target account leads-- leads in details targeted accounts.
Pals and household leads-- leads you encounter from within your network.
Occasion leads-- leads you fulfill during a trade convention or market occasion.
Recommendation leads-- leads from current consumers.
Closed-lost or ghosted leads-- previous customers or chances that have actually gone cool.
Different kinds of leads typically have different qualities and also close at various rates based on their specifying attributes. Efficiently identifying what type of lead you're dealing with is a vital first step.

2. Connect phone call.
When you determine a lead and also a lead kind, it's time to establish an attach telephone call (you can use HubSpot's totally free conference scheduler to do this). This commonly requires a 10-15 min initial telephone call where the salesman asks some fundamental concerns to get a better understanding of what problem the client is aiming to address. The objective of this phone call is to collect important info that will aid you browse the remainder of the sales procedure. Your objective right here is not to jump right to solution-mode. Instead, you want to originate from a location of interest to understand your lead's scenario as well as to start developing count on.

3. Exploration phone call.
Following time you speak to your prospect, get on an exploration telephone call. A discovery telephone call is a 25 to 50-minute question as well as response period where the sales representative where you can dive deeper with your possibility.

Throughout this call, you need to aim to discuss your possibility's goals, difficulties, timeline, authority degree, market landscape, and feeling of necessity. This information will certainly help you comprehend exactly what they're facing in their service and also to identify if there is a possibility to work together.

4. Chance phase.
This is usually the first time a buck worth can be ascribed to a bargain phase based upon the information gone over in the exploration telephone call. Where the previous phases are very important for monitoring, the possibility stage is where you begin developing the offer.

With the chance phase, you need to find out the adhering to details: that the prospect is currently purchasing from (if they have a supplier), 3 solid factors they would certainly purchase from you, three factors they might choose not to buy from you, and also that the financial choice maker is for this sale.

With this information, you can establish just how likely you are to secure a closed-won bargain.

5. Conduct more information here a trial.
A lot of potential customers like to see the product at work prior to buying, so scheduling a demo might enhance the odds of closing a bargain as well as is an appropriate bargain phase. After conducting your demonstration, you can have a range of outcomes including:

Trial complete-- describes a scenario where the trial was given and also the prospect determines not to continue the sales procedure.
Second demonstration-- the possibility has shared rate of interest after seeing the item as well as would like to examine even more features. In several enterprise chances, numerous item demonstrations are called for.
6. Influencer buy-in.
Throughout this stage, the possibility identifies the value and also anticipates their firm to purchase the product in the future, however might not be the financial decision maker who accepts the acquisition.

In this instance, buy-in from the choice manufacturer is required to continue. Ask your contact who they are, what their stake is, where they have pain points, and prepare to proactively deal with those issues.

7. Choice manufacturer buy-in.
After gaining agreement to move on by the influencer, economic choice manufacturer, as well as executive enroller, the offer can transfer to the settlement stage to wrap up the cost and also essential agreements.

8. Arrangement.
While a bargain is under arrangement, the possible company's lawful team typically steps in to help with contractual responsibilities. This is when the final rate and terms are agreed upon and also signed off from all events included.

Don't allow your contact go dark throughout arrangement. Check in at regular periods to discover which direction points are headed in so any turn in the direction of a "no" doesn't head also much in that adverse direction without a chance for you to transform it around.

9. Closed-lost or closed-won.
If the deal is set to undergo, the prospect can after that satisfy payment showing a closed-won offer. They can after that begin the onboarding procedure to start utilizing the product. With business won you need to supply on your pledges-- excellent products, wonderful customer service, as well as ongoing support. Whatever remained in your proposition, do that and a lot more, and also your one new client will increase as they refer organisation your way.

In a closed-lost deal, the prospect can decrease the final offer and also either opt for a competitor or make a decision to not acquire the product. However, if a deal is closed-lost, don't compose a lost opportunity off permanently.

Conditions and also requires adjustment, so consider means you can stay top-of-mind without getting in the way. Request for feedback on why you really did not close their business, after that make use of that to lead your follow up. Probably in several months you'll add a brand-new item or attribute that satisfies among their purchasing criteria. You ought to also utilize your CRM to remain in contact with appropriate, periodic, useful content via social media or e-mail to preserve the relationship.

Both sales representatives and also potential customers benefit from a well-defined procedure. As well as when we skip the jargon, maintain it fun, and think about our B2B clients as individuals with emotional chauffeurs as well as demands, that process becomes even more successful.
